مشاركة عبر


ImageGenTool interface

أداة تولد صورا باستخدام نماذج صور GPT.

يمتد

الخصائص

action

سواء كان ذلك لتوليد صورة جديدة أو تعديل صورة موجودة. افتراضي: auto.

background

نوع الخلفية للصورة التي تم إنشاؤها. واحد من transparentأو opaqueأو auto. افتراضي: auto.

description

وصف اختياري معرف من قبل المستخدم لهذه الأداة أو التكوين.

input_fidelity

مستوى الدقة لمعالجة الصور المدخلة.

input_image_mask

قناع اختياري للمسح. يحتوي على image_url (سلسلة ، اختياري) و file_id (سلسلة ، اختياري).

model

النموذج المستخدم لتوليد الصور.

moderation

مستوى الإشراف للصورة التي تم إنشاؤها. افتراضي: auto.

name

اسم اختياري محدد من قبل المستخدم لهذه الأداة أو التكوين.

output_compression

مستوى الضغط لصورة الإخراج. الافتراضي: 100.

output_format

تنسيق الإخراج للصورة التي تم إنشاؤها. واحد من pngأو webpأو jpeg. افتراضي: png.

partial_images

عدد الصور الجزئية التي سيتم إنشاؤها في وضع الدفق، من 0 (القيمة الافتراضية) إلى 3.

quality

جودة الصورة التي تم إنشاؤها. واحد من lowأو mediumhighأو أو auto. افتراضي: auto.

size

حجم الصورة التي تم إنشاؤها. واحد من 1024x1024أو 1024x15361536x1024أو أو auto. افتراضي: auto.

type

نوع أداة إنشاء الصور. دائما image_generation.

تفاصيل الخاصية

action

سواء كان ذلك لتوليد صورة جديدة أو تعديل صورة موجودة. افتراضي: auto.

action?: ImageGenAction

قيمة الخاصية

background

نوع الخلفية للصورة التي تم إنشاؤها. واحد من transparentأو opaqueأو auto. افتراضي: auto.

background?: "auto" | "transparent" | "opaque"

قيمة الخاصية

"auto" | "transparent" | "opaque"

description

وصف اختياري معرف من قبل المستخدم لهذه الأداة أو التكوين.

description?: string

قيمة الخاصية

string

input_fidelity

مستوى الدقة لمعالجة الصور المدخلة.

input_fidelity?: InputFidelity

قيمة الخاصية

input_image_mask

قناع اختياري للمسح. يحتوي على image_url (سلسلة ، اختياري) و file_id (سلسلة ، اختياري).

input_image_mask?: ImageGenToolInputImageMask

قيمة الخاصية

model

النموذج المستخدم لتوليد الصور.

model?: "gpt-image-1" | "gpt-image-1-mini" | "gpt-image-1.5"

قيمة الخاصية

"gpt-image-1" | "gpt-image-1-mini" | "gpt-image-1.5"

moderation

مستوى الإشراف للصورة التي تم إنشاؤها. افتراضي: auto.

moderation?: "auto" | "low"

قيمة الخاصية

"auto" | "low"

name

اسم اختياري محدد من قبل المستخدم لهذه الأداة أو التكوين.

name?: string

قيمة الخاصية

string

output_compression

مستوى الضغط لصورة الإخراج. الافتراضي: 100.

output_compression?: number

قيمة الخاصية

number

output_format

تنسيق الإخراج للصورة التي تم إنشاؤها. واحد من pngأو webpأو jpeg. افتراضي: png.

output_format?: "png" | "webp" | "jpeg"

قيمة الخاصية

"png" | "webp" | "jpeg"

partial_images

عدد الصور الجزئية التي سيتم إنشاؤها في وضع الدفق، من 0 (القيمة الافتراضية) إلى 3.

partial_images?: number

قيمة الخاصية

number

quality

جودة الصورة التي تم إنشاؤها. واحد من lowأو mediumhighأو أو auto. افتراضي: auto.

quality?: "auto" | "low" | "medium" | "high"

قيمة الخاصية

"auto" | "low" | "medium" | "high"

size

حجم الصورة التي تم إنشاؤها. واحد من 1024x1024أو 1024x15361536x1024أو أو auto. افتراضي: auto.

size?: "auto" | "1024x1024" | "1024x1536" | "1536x1024"

قيمة الخاصية

"auto" | "1024x1024" | "1024x1536" | "1536x1024"

type

نوع أداة إنشاء الصور. دائما image_generation.

type: "image_generation"

قيمة الخاصية

"image_generation"